Magento 2 – Best Practices to Modify Third Party Extension

best practicelayoutmagento2templatethird-party-module

I need to modify a template from a third party extension to match my current theme. In the extension layout xml file


<action method="setTemplate" ifconfig="iwd_opc/general/enable_in_frontend">
    <argument name="template" xsi:type="string">IWD_Opc::onepage.phtml</argument>

I can either change the template path in the layout xml file, or edit the onepage.phtml. But I don't want to change the original file. How to do it the right way?

Best Answer

Create a new storefront theme and put the file onepage.phtml in


You can get more information from:

Related Topic